gusty
Adjective Satellite
- blowing in puffs or short intermittent blasts
- "gusty winds "
Adj
- Of wind: blowing in gusts; blustery; tempestuous.
- Characterized by or occurring in instances of sudden strong expression.
- Bombastic, verbose.
- With gusto
Adjective
- Characterized by or subject to sudden, strong bursts of wind.
